I'm running XP Pro on a Sony Vaio laptop with 1gb of memory. Everything has
been fine until a week ago when I suddenly started getting Windows Explorer
error messages immediately after logging on to my main user account. On
closing the message, it would immediately reappear so I would leave it and
then find that various services (IE, word, Start menu, etc) would freeze
necessitating a reboot.
I then started accessing my other user accounts and started getting the same
messages although the freezing does not happen as frequently.
I've checked the error log and the following message constantly appears:
'Faulting application explorer.exe, version 6.0.2900.2180, faulting module
unknown, version 0.0.0.0, fault address 0x0000dd4a' .
There are also a several of these messages:
'The COM+ Event system detected a bad return code during its internal
processing. HRESULT was C0000005 from line 44 of
d:\qxp_slp\com\xom1z\src\events\tier1\eventsystemobj.cpp. Please contact
Microsoft Product Support Services to report this error.'
I've ran various virus / malware / spyware type checkers and register
cleaners and the problem remains. Have also followed the clean boot process
with no success.
Note that the problem does not occur in Safe Mode.
